Herein, we have developed a deliciated smooth edge curve compensation method for circular display, thorough BM mask design and arc angel regulation. This significantly alleviates the jagged mura at the rounded corners of the panel. More importantly, the circular GOA circuits exhibit a wide margin of 20 V after high‐temperature and high‐humidity storage for 500 h.
